I created a bespoke wedding dress Berkshire for Julia’s in a grand stately home. So her dress needed to compliment this and her figure. I designed this elegant dress made in gold silk duchess satin and rose gold lace.

Official photography by sophieduckworthphotography.com

The dress has a fitted and boned bodice with a plunge neckline fading to narrow straps. I added pleated fabric in an asymmetric design to emphasise Julia’s waist. I trimmed the rose gold lace sleeves with beaded scalloped edging. A mixed metallic lace edging is also used inside the neckline

The skirt falls from below more neat pleating over the hips. I placed a motif from the lace edging on the lower hip as the basis for a bold and beautiful hand beaded detail. The shape of the skirt I created had a little fullness at the front, but hangs straight down at the back. And then it flares with simple into a chapel length train at the back. I made sure the back neckline and pleating compliments the front and I added real button and loop fastening. I sewed more buttons all down the centre back seam, as an elegant addition to the very simple skirt. The dress comes with a wrist loops and bustle-up for dancing.

Making Julia’s Bespoke wedding dress Berkshire

Pictures from the ‘toile fitting’ or practice run in cheap fabrics.

Creating the pleating on the bust and waistline, first in practice fabric, then in the gold satin.

Tiny cover button detail, all down the back of her bespoke wedding dress Berkshire. These are very labour intensive and so I sewed every one on by hand.

Here is a detail of the lace motif, before and after I added the hand beading. We used a mix of silver and gold glass seed beads, pearls and Swarovski crystals.

Sure, my usual role is a bespoke wedding dress maker, creating beautiful and unique garments for brides looking for something a little different. 

But sometimes I'm also a lighting assistant, a caterer, a last-minute-rush-to-the-shopper. That's the fun of being a creative, working with other creatives. 

This was from a styled photoshoot I organised, based on the iconic 90s film, Strictly Ballroom. I made these dazzling neon bridesmaids outfits based around the stunning costumes of Latin ballroom dancers. Our photographer really wanted the colours to pop in the atmospheric darkness of our location, so of course I volunteered myself as floor level tripod 😂

The photos turned out amazing, so it was definitely worth it!
